Global Coach Buses Market to Reach US$72.4 Billion by 2030

The global market for Coach Buses estimated at US$51.5 Billion in the year 2024, is expected to reach US$72.4 Billion by 2030, growing at a CAGR of 5.9% over the analysis period 2024-2030. ICE Coach Buses, one of the segments analyzed in the report, is expected to record a 6.7% CAGR and reach US$41.3 Billion by the end of the analysis period. Growth in the Electric Coach Buses segment is estimated at 5.3% CAGR over the analysis period.

The U.S. Market is Estimated at US$14.0 Billion While China is Forecast to Grow at 9.4% CAGR

The Coach Buses market in the U.S. is estimated at US$14.0 Billion in the year 2024. China, the world's second largest economy, is forecast to reach a projected market size of US$14.8 Billion by the year 2030 trailing a CAGR of 9.4% over the analysis period 2024-2030. Among the other noteworthy geographic markets are Japan and Canada, each forecast to grow at a CAGR of 2.8% and 5.8% respectively over the analysis period. Within Europe, Germany is forecast to grow at approximately 3.8% CAGR.

Global Coach Buses Market - Key Trends & Drivers Summarized

What Are the Emerging Trends Defining the Coach Buses Market?

The coach buses market is undergoing significant transformation, driven by technological advancements, evolving customer preferences, and stringent regulatory frameworks. One of the most notable trends is the shift towards electric and hybrid buses, spurred by the growing emphasis on sustainability and carbon footprint reduction. Governments across the world are introducing incentives and mandates to accelerate the adoption of clean-energy transport solutions, prompting manufacturers to invest heavily in battery-electric and hydrogen fuel cell technology. These advancements are reshaping the competitive landscape, with companies such as Volvo, Daimler, and BYD expanding their portfolios to include zero-emission coach buses. Furthermore, smart transportation systems are being integrated into modern fleets, enhancing safety, operational efficiency, and passenger convenience.

The post-pandemic resurgence of long-distance travel has also revived the demand for luxury and sleeper coaches, as travelers seek comfortable and cost-effective alternatives to air and rail transport. The integration of high-speed internet, smart infotainment systems, and premium seating arrangements is becoming a key differentiator among manufacturers. Additionally, the emergence of on-demand intercity travel platforms is revolutionizing how coach bus services are accessed, with ride-hailing firms and mobility-as-a-service (MaaS) providers entering the long-distance travel segment. As urban congestion continues to worsen, governments and transport authorities are pushing for dedicated bus corridors and high-speed intercity coach networks, further reinforcing the demand for technologically advanced coach buses.

How Is Technology Transforming the Efficiency & Sustainability of Coach Buses?

Technology is at the forefront of modernizing coach bus operations, with artificial intelligence (AI), IoT, and autonomous driving solutions leading the charge. AI-powered predictive maintenance is reducing downtime and operational costs by enabling real-time monitoring of vehicle health, ensuring that mechanical failures are detected before they occur. Similarly, IoT connectivity allows fleet managers to track vehicle location, fuel consumption, and driver behavior, improving operational efficiency and regulatory compliance. Advanced driver assistance systems (ADAS), including automatic braking, lane-keeping assist, and adaptive cruise control, are significantly improving road safety, reducing accidents, and ensuring smoother long-distance travel experiences.

Sustainability remains a major focus, with advancements in energy storage solutions making electric coach buses more viable for long-haul journeys. High-capacity battery technology and ultra-fast charging infrastructure are addressing range anxiety issues, while hydrogen fuel cell alternatives are gaining traction for their ability to provide longer range with shorter refueling times. Additionally, regenerative braking and energy-efficient HVAC systems are further optimizing energy use, reducing emissions, and lowering the total cost of ownership. These innovations are not only benefiting large fleet operators but are also attracting smaller regional service providers looking for cost-effective and environmentally friendly solutions to expand their operations.

What Are the Market Dynamics Influencing Regional and Global Demand?

The coach buses market is shaped by regional economic conditions, infrastructure development, and regulatory frameworks, leading to varying adoption rates across different geographies. In North America and Europe, stringent emission norms and governmental subsidies for electric and hybrid buses are propelling market growth, while in Asia-Pacific, rapid urbanization and increasing disposable income levels are driving demand for premium intercity bus services. China, in particular, is leading the electric coach bus revolution, with government-backed initiatives supporting local manufacturers and enhancing the charging infrastructure needed for widespread adoption. Meanwhile, South America and Africa are experiencing slower adoption due to infrastructure challenges and economic constraints, although demand remains steady in tourist-heavy regions.

The role of public-private partnerships in financing large-scale transport projects is also influencing market expansion. Governments are increasingly collaborating with private mobility operators to develop sustainable and cost-efficient intercity transportation solutions. Additionally, the rise of international travel has fueled cross-border coach bus services, particularly in the European Union, where seamless connectivity between countries is essential for tourism and business travel. The COVID-19 pandemic briefly disrupted the market, but with travel restrictions easing and passenger confidence rebounding, the industry is experiencing a strong resurgence, aided by innovative service models such as digital ticketing, contactless payments, and dynamic pricing strategies.

What Are the Core Growth Drivers Shaping the Future of the Coach Buses Market?

The growth in the coach buses market is driven by several factors, including advancements in vehicle electrification, digital connectivity, and evolving passenger preferences. The shift towards zero-emission transportation solutions is one of the most significant drivers, with governments implementing stringent emission reduction targets and incentivizing the adoption of electric and hydrogen-powered buses. Additionally, the demand for improved passenger comfort and safety features is prompting manufacturers to integrate state-of-the-art interiors, real-time tracking systems, and AI-based driver assistance technologies, further boosting market appeal.

Another key driver is the increasing popularity of intercity bus travel as a cost-effective alternative to domestic air and rail transport. With rising fuel prices and the high cost of airline tickets, many travelers are turning to long-distance buses for affordable, comfortable, and flexible travel options. The expansion of dedicated bus lanes and high-speed road networks is further enhancing the viability of coach bus services, reducing travel times, and improving accessibility in both urban and rural areas. Moreover, the rise of app-based booking platforms and digital payment integration is streamlining ticketing processes, enhancing customer convenience, and attracting tech-savvy consumers.

Lastly, the integration of autonomous technology in coach buses presents a long-term growth opportunity. While fully self-driving long-distance buses are still in the experimental phase, advancements in semi-autonomous driving systems are already being implemented to reduce driver fatigue and improve operational efficiency. With continued investment in AI-driven navigation, 5G-enabled vehicle-to-infrastructure (V2I) communication, and advanced driver monitoring systems, the future of the coach buses market is poised for transformative growth, offering sustainable, efficient, and technologically superior transportation solutions for global travelers.
